Output dfd033aca625b35d36c8ef42a9431004423d60af23f292d95f4df7b1f6d46290:2

value
34640548
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bfb8fedde118283a388836f4fcb4de44ff6d4da OP_EQUAL
address
MTxKaHpLf9bGPRik5yhRGRa9ydA94wugSz
transaction
dfd033aca625b35d36c8ef42a9431004423d60af23f292d95f4df7b1f6d46290
spent
true